  1. Mercer County is a county in Southern West Virginia on the southeastern border of the U.S. state of West Virginia. At the 2020 census, the population was 59,664. Its county seat is Princeton.

  7. Mercer County is among the most diverse and complex of West Virginias 55 counties. Its 420.8 square miles range from the rolling farmland of the New River Valley on the east, to the craggy promontory of Pinnacle Rock State Park to the west, and the coalfields beyond.

  8. Mercer County, West Virginia. Mercer County, in southern West Virginia (WV), was established in 1863 and named in honor of General Hugh Mercer, a hero of the American Revolution. Its county seat is at Princeton, though Bluefield is its largest city.
